There is no point in making the same calculations several times if the source data does not change. A rounded log with a diameter of 20 cm and a length of 6 meters will always have the same volume, regardless of who is doing the counting and in which city. Only the formula V=πr²l gives the correct answer. Therefore, the volume of one central bank will always be V=3.14×(0.1)²×6=0.1884 m³. In practice, in order to eliminate the time of carrying out standard calculations, cubatures are used. Such useful and informative tables are created for various types lumber. They help to save time and find out the cubic capacity of round timber, boards, central fiber boards, and timber.

The name of this construction guide is due to the fact that the volume is physical quantity measured in cubic meters (or cubic metres). For a simpler explanation, they say “cubature”, accordingly, the table was called “cubature”. This is an ordered matrix that contains data on the volume of one product for different initial parameters. The base column contains sections, and the row contains the length (molding) of the material. The user just needs to find the number located in the cell at their intersection.

Let's consider specific example- round timber cube. It was approved in 1975, called GOST 2708-75, the main parameters are diameter (in cm) and length (in meters). Using the table is very simple: for example, you need to determine the V of one log with a diameter of 20 cm and a length of 5 m. At the intersection of the corresponding row and column, we find the number 0.19 m³. A similar cubature for round timber exists according to a different standard - ISO 4480-83. Directories are very detailed in increments of 0.1 m, as well as more general, where the length is taken in 0.5 m increments.

Little secrets

Using the cubeturner itself is not difficult, but main nuance– correct data. Round timber is not a cylinder, but a truncated cone, in which the lower and upper cuts are different. One of them may be 26 cm, and the other 18. The table assumes a clear answer for a specific section.

Various sources suggest doing it in two ways: calculate the average value and take the volume from the reference book for it, or take the size of the upper cut as the main section. But if the tables were compiled according to certain standards, then they must be used in accordance with the accompanying instructions. For the cubature GOST 2708-75, the diameter of the top cut of the log is taken. Why is the moment of initial data so important? Because with a length of 5 meters for Ø18 cm we get 0.156 m³, and for Ø26 cm – 0.32 m³, which is actually 2 times more.

Another nuance is the correct cubatures. If complex formulas for truncated cones were used in the GOST 2708-75 table, calculations were carried out, and the results were rounded to thousandths, then modern companies, who make up their own cubatures, take “liberties”. For example, instead of 0.156 m³ there is already the number 0.16 m³. Quite often, websites on the Internet contain frankly erroneous cube-turners, in which the volume of a log 5 meters long with a diameter of 18 cm is indicated not as 0.156 m³, but as 0.165 m³. If an enterprise uses such directories, implementing round wood consumers, then it makes a profit by actually deceiving customers. After all, the difference on 1 product is significant: 0.165-0.156 = 0.009 or almost 0.01 m³.

The main problem of round timber is the different cross-section. Sellers offer solutions to settlement issues in the following ways:

  • calculating the volume of each unit and summing the obtained values;
  • storage method;
  • finding the average diameter;
  • method based on wood density.

1. It must be said right away that the first one gives the correct results. the above options. Only calculating the volume of each log and then adding up the numbers guarantees that the buyer will pay for the timber that he receives from the company. If the length is the same, then it is enough to find the cross-sectional areas of all the trunks, add them up, and then multiply by the length (in meters).

2. Storage method.

It is assumed that the stored round timber occupies a part of the space shaped like a rectangular parallelepiped. In this case, the total volume is found by multiplying the length, width and height of the figure. Considering that there are voids between the folded trunks, 20% is subtracted from the resulting cubic capacity.

The downside is accepting as an indisputable fact that the tree occupies 80% of the total space. After all, it may well happen that the beams are folded inaccurately, thereby the percentage of voids is much greater.

3. Density based method.

In this case, you need to know the mass of the forest and the density of the wood. The cubic capacity is easily found by dividing the first number by the second. But the result will be very inaccurate, since wood of the same type has different densities. The indicator depends on the degree of maturity and humidity.

4. Average method.

If the trunks of harvested trees are appearance almost identical, then choose any 3 of them. The diameters are measured and then the average is found. Next, using the cubature, the parameter for 1 product is determined and multiplied by required quantity. Let the results show: 25, 27, 26 cm, then Ø26 cm is considered average, since (25+26+27)/3=26 cm.

Considering the disadvantages of the considered methods, the only the right way The calculation of cubic capacity can be considered by finding the volume of each log using a cubic meter GOST 2708-75 or ISO 4480-83 and summing up the data obtained.

Formula for the volume of a cube: how many edged boards are in 1 cubic meter

Cube is geometric figure, which consists of 6 equal faces. Each of them is a square. To determine the volume of a given figure, you need to multiply 3 indicators together:

  • length;

  • width;
  • height.

In order to find out how many boards are in 1 cube, you need to multiply several values. The result is a mathematical expression that looks like this:

V = h x b x L, where:

h – height of the edged product (m);

b – element width (m);

L – length of one part (m).

Using this formula, you can determine the volume of 1 element. It is important to remember that when making calculations, it is necessary to convert the millimeter values ​​of the product into meters. For example, in order to determine how many 25x150x6000 boards are in a cube, you will need to convert the numbers by multiplying them by 0.001. The finished mathematical expression after this transformation will look like this:

V = 0.025 x 0.15 x 6

As a result, it turns out that the volume of one wooden part equal to 0.0225 cubic meters (m³). Next, it remains to calculate how many pieces of edged boards are contained in 1 cubic meter. For this there is simple formula. It involves dividing 1 cubic meter by the volume of 1 board, which was obtained using the previous mathematical expression. Let's look at the calculation using an example:

1 m³ / 0.0225 m³ = 44.4

Thus, 1 cubic meter contains approximately (if rounded) 44 boards. After this, you can independently determine the amount of material required for the construction of a specific structure. And also at this stage you can draw up a general estimate indicating the price of edged boards per cubic meter.

To calculate the cost of 1 edged board, a mathematical expression is used, which implies multiplying the volume of 1 part by the price per cubic meter. Let's look at an example:

0.0225 x 8200 rub. = 184.5 rub.

The calculation showed that the cost of 1 product of the edged variety will be approximately 184 rubles. If the cost of 1 part is known, but you need to calculate the price of a cube of a board, you need to do the opposite manipulation. In this situation, you will need to divide the price for 1 product (184.5) by its volume (0.0225).

Note! Sometimes, especially when purchasing a small batch of boards, confusion occurs with decimal places. In some cases, lumber sellers specifically post prices calculated by rounding to the 3rd number. However, according to the law, this value is only suitable for large quantities of boards. When purchasing several products, it is recommended to round according to GOST, namely to 0.000001 m³.

When calculating the amount of boards and the cost of lumber per cubic meter, it is advisable to take into account unplanned losses, which very often occur during construction. Therefore, it is recommended to buy edged products with a small supply (several pieces).

How many boards in a cube: calculation of unedged lumber

Calculating the cubic capacity of an unedged board has some nuances, since its shape is not correct. This material does not have a rectangular cross-section along its entire length, so it is used to organize temporary structures. The lower and upper surfaces of an unedged board must be processed along its entire length. Otherwise, this product is a side part of a log (slab).

To find the volume unedged lumber in 1 cubic meter, as well as its quantity, there are several methods. It’s worth noting right away that determining how many boards are in one cube is quite difficult if we are talking about incorrect geometric shapes. Therefore, the initial numbers obtained when calculating unedged parts will represent an approximate indicator.

Let's consider what methods are used to calculate the cubic capacity and quantity of unedged lumber:

  • batch;
  • piece;
  • sampling method.

In the first case, you will need to load the lumber into a bag, which must have the correct shape. After laying it is necessary to measure the necessary indicators. Next, the standard procedure for determining the volume is carried out using the values ​​​​obtained from taking measurements. This method is most common for products that do not have clear edges. For example, you can use it to calculate the cubes of a 25x150x6000 board in a cube (unedged).

It is worth noting that in a mathematical expression of this type, a special coefficient is used (for width), which represents the arithmetic average. Although this option is not fast, it allows you to answer the question of how to calculate the cube of the board.

The piece method involves the use of numbers corresponding to the arithmetic average values ​​of the height and width of the edged product. These values ​​are calculated in meters.

In order to find the arithmetic average, it is necessary to measure the board. The minimum width is measured (at most bottleneck) and maximum. Next, both indicators are added and divided in half. After this, the same height manipulation is performed. The numbers obtained during the calculation must be multiplied by each other and by the length of the product.

Let's look at what this looks like as a mathematical expression:

(b max + b min) / 2 x (h max + h min) / 2 x L = V

Using this formula, it will not be difficult to determine the volume of 1 unedged element and answer the question of how to calculate the cubic capacity of the part. After obtaining this value, you can calculate and total boards per cubic meter. For such a calculation, you will need to use a formula similar to that for a trimmed part (the cubic meter is divided by the volume of the product).

Helpful information ! When purchasing raw boards, you need to be careful. Sellers should use a factor that reduces the total volume to account for future shrinkage. To calculate wet coniferous products, 1 cubic meter must be multiplied by the number 0.96. In turn, the coefficient for hardwood is 0.95.

The last method that allows you to determine the volume of lumber and its quantity in 1 cubic meter is the sampling method. It is used when calculating large quantities of wooden building materials. The essence of this method is that from total mass Several boards are selected. Then the parts are measured and calculated according to the piecemeal method. The resulting numbers are multiplied by the total number of parts in the batch.

How much does a cube of board weigh? When purchasing this building material, you should consider its weight. For example, an edged board made from dry spruce weighs 450 kg (1 cubic meter). 1 m³ of raw product has a mass of 790 kg. Dry pine weighs 470, and wet - 890 kg. This knowledge will be needed when transporting products.
